Introduction

Infant daycare is actually a typical selection for many parents in the current culture. Because of the increasing number of dual-income families and single-parent households, the necessity for reliable and top-notch childcare for babies is more common than previously. In this article, we shall explore the advantages and difficulties of baby daycare, including its impact on child development, socialization, and parental wellbeing.

oEM-PboomHoAdvantages of Infant Daycare

One of many main benefits of baby daycare could be the window of opportunity for kids to socialize due to their colleagues while very young. Studies have shown that young babies which attend daycare have actually better social abilities and therefore are more prone to form protected attachments with grownups alongside kiddies. This very early contact with social interactions enables infants develop important social and mental skills which will gain them throughout their life.

Besides socialization, baby daycare can also supply a secure and stimulating environment for the kids to understand and grow. Many daycare services offer age-appropriate activities and academic options which will help babies develop cognitive, motor, and language abilities. By engaging in these activities on a daily basis, babies can reach important developmental milestones quicker and effortlessly than when they were aware of a parent or caregiver.

Also, baby daycare can also be beneficial for moms and dads. For many working moms and dads, daycare provides a reliable and convenient option for childcare which allows all of them to pay attention to their particular jobs while knowing that their child is in great arms. This peace of mind can reduce parental stress and anxiety, allowing moms and dads to-be much more productive and involved with their particular work.

Another challenge of baby daycare could be the possibility experience of disease. Young infants have building protected methods that aren't yet totally prepared to manage the germs and viruses which are common in daycare options. This will induce regular diseases and missed times of work for parents, plus increased stress and be worried about the youngster's wellness.

Also, the price of infant daycare can be prohibitive for several families. The high cost of quality childcare are a significant economic burden, particularly for low-income people or those with several kiddies. This will lead to tough decisions about whether or not to enlist a child in daycare or for one mother or father to keep house and forgo prospective income.

Summary

In closing, infant daycare is an excellent option for many families, supplying young ones with socialization, stimulation, and mastering possibilities that will support their particular development. But is very important for parents to carefully consider the advantages and challenges of daycare before making a decision. By evaluating the advantages and disadvantages and finding a high-quality daycare supplier that fits their needs, moms and dads can make sure their child gets the best possible care and support during this important stage of development.
